Role Description

As a Senior Product Marketing Manager at dbt Labs, you will play a pivotal role in shaping the market perception of dbt—the industry standard that helps organizations build, manage, and analyze data at scale for analytics and AI. This role involves:

  • Driving the go-to-market strategy for dbt, focusing on features for AI workflows and use cases.
  • Crafting product positioning and messaging with clear, differentiated positioning for dbt.
  • Developing and executing marketing campaigns that articulate the value and unique advantages of dbt.
  • Collaborating with Product and Engineering to shape product strategy using competitive, customer, and market insights.
  • Creating and maintaining a core bill of materials including web content, messaging guides, and internal enablement materials.
  • Developing and executing product launch and campaign strategies that drive pipeline for new customer and expansion opportunities.
  • Creating and maintaining internal sales tools like playbooks that reflect a high degree of customer understanding.
  • Working with Revenue Marketing teams to ensure consistent delivery of strategic narratives and product messaging.
  • Measuring and reporting on the effectiveness of marketing campaigns to drive continuous improvement.

Qualifications

  • 4+ years of experience in product marketing, preferably within the data analytics domain.
  • A proven track record of developing and executing successful marketing campaigns for B2B software products.
  • Strong understanding of the data analytics industry and its challenges.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ills, with a talent for storytelling.
  • Experience working with cross-functional teams, demonstrating strong leadership and collaborative abilities.
  • Demonstrated analytical skills, leveraging data to inform marketing strategies and decisions.

Requirements

  • Prior experience working at a data analytics, AI, and/or open source software company.
  • Familiarity with the modern analytics stack and a strong grasp of market dynamics within it.
  • Experience as an end-user of dbt, and/or experience as a data analyst, data engineer, or data scientist.
